Transaction 1622fe4edacc151c10395f2f59166429d38502b5d373655227051009ca7838f1
1 Input
1 Output
-
1622fe4edacc151c10395f2f59166429d38502b5d373655227051009ca7838f1:0
- value
- 30446064
- script pubkey
- OP_0 OP_PUSHBYTES_32 d11e2130217f3063ebd452a14dd9210352fefaf81c43026abfc4260ee2aabb11
- address
- bc1q6y0zzvpp0ucx867522s5mkfpqdf0a7hcr3psy64lcsnqac42hvgsdfpr68